Summary of the CMS Discovery Potential for the MSSM SUSY Higgses
D. Denegri ; V. Drollinger ; R. Kinnunen ; K. Lassila-Perini ; S. Lehti ; F. Moortgat ; A. Nikitenko ; S. Slabospitsky ; N. Stepanov ;
Date 4 Dec 2001
Subject hep-ph
AbstractThis work summarises the present understanding of the expected MSSM SUSY Higgs reach for CMS. Many of the studies presented here result from detailed detector simulations incorporating final CMS detector design and response. With 30 fb-1 the h -> gamma,gamma and h -> bb channels allow to cover most of the MSSM parameter space. For the massive A,H,H+ MSSM Higgs states the channels A,H -> tau,tau and H+ -> tau,nu turn out to be the most profitable ones in terms of mass reach and parameter space coverage. Consequently CMS has made a big effort to trigger efficiently on taus. Provided neutralinos and sleptons are not too heavy, there is an interesting complementarity in the reaches for A,H -> tau,tau and A,H -> chi,chi.
